Myrtle Creek, OR, is a hidden gem for outdoor enthusiasts, offering a variety of camping options surrounded by the stunning landscapes of the Umpqua National Forest. For RV campers, the Myrtle Creek RV Park provides convenient amenities such as full hookups and easy access to local attractions, while the nearby Timber Valley RV Park is known for its serene environment and proximity to hiking trails. Tent campers can immerse themselves in nature at the picturesque LaSells Stewart Center Campground, which features picnic tables and fire rings, ideal for family-friendly outings. For those seeking solitude, dispersed camping is allowed in designated areas of the Umpqua National Forest where visitors can enjoy panoramic views of lush forests and cascading rivers. Nearby, the striking mountain ranges and wildlife-rich environments offer exceptional opportunities for hiking, fishing, and birdwatching. Whether you're in an RV, setting up a tent, or exploring the vast wilderness, Myrtle Creek serves as the perfect base for unforgettable outdoor adventures.
